What is Waco Texas best known for?

Waco is widely known for the siege of the Branch Davidian compound in 1993, when agents of the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co and Firearms tried to arrest Branch Davidian leader David Koresh for stockpiling weapons and explosives at a ranch outside town.

Can I take a train to Waco Texas?

Although train service does not go directly into Waco, you can connect to Amtrak via several intercity bus lines or simply take a bus to destinations throughout Texas and beyond. Air travel is provided by Waco Regional Airport, about 6 miles away from the city.

How long is the Waco Riverwalk?

approximately seven miles

The Riverwalk



The Waco Riverwalk includes approximately seven miles of multi-use, lighted trail that loops along both banks of the Brazos River. The scenic path stretches from Baylor University to Cameron Park and passes underneath the Suspension Bridge.

What is the main industry in Waco Texas?

Employment and Industries in the Waco, Texas Area. Waco’s economy still depends partly on livestock and crops. Manufacturing and tourism are significant economic elements. Waco is situated in the heart of a Texas manufacturing and technology corridor.
